    Whats the release date or availability of the gemtech 22 ammo?


    Kel from Gemtech's best guess was in a month or so, and should be available through distributors like Brownells. His best guess on price was maybe 1.00 more than CCI subsonic but that would all be determined in the next month based on freight. Again thats what he told me, He said the first million rounds would be available soon.
